I purchased these from a seller in England, which is where they originated hand painted porcelain teacups produced by James Duke of Hill Potteries in Burslem, Staffordshire, England c. 1860. Of course what attracted me is the repaired handles, and especially the combination of two different manners of repair, one requiring more mending than the other and each done in a slightly different way,
